'Multistorey Mycelium'
�Mads Juel & Emilie Bausager
Fernisering: Fredag 8. juli kl. 17-21
Udstillingsperiode: 9. juli - 30. juli 2022
Åbningstider: Onsdag - lørdag kl. 13-17
'Multistory Mycelium' er en undersøgelse af dét, der ligger under overfladen. I samspil med udstillingsrummet arbejder Mads Juel og Emilie Bausager sammen om at identificere forskellige måder, hvorpå vi kan definere landskabet omkring os. Organisk stof, menneskeskabte strukturer og elementer, der er bevaret for fremtiden, smelter sammen og væver et mudret udforskende gobelin.
Juel og Bausager har vævet deres egen gobelin med lag af lyd, film og skulptur i en samlet installation med flere uafsluttede plots, som kan opleves i OK Corrals underjordiske rum. Hernede, under jorden, kan beskueren opleve en film, der fylder hele væggen. Et overlappende lydspor antyder spørgsmål om vores egen relation til landskabet, hvordan andre organismer bebor den samme jord, som vi gør, og hvad det er, i denne forbundethed, som har betydning.
Hvordan præsenterer vi som billedkunstnere den information, som vi indsamler og skaber betydning i? Generelt afholder forskere sig fra at forsøge at tillægge naturen menneskelige egenskaber for at være i stand til at se, hvordan en organisme (eller svamp) lever og vokser, uden en forudtaget tilknytning til bestemte typer adfærd. Som billedkunstnere tilstræber vi en forbindelse til det, der omgiver os, for at forstå ligheder og forskelle. Ved at bevæge os ind i hovedet på svampen, forsøger kunstneren og forskeren på én gang at skabe et billede indenfor flere overlappende historier. Hver tangent skaber et netværk af mindre fortællinger, ligesom et mycelium-rodnet, der fletter sig sammen. Ved at observerer strukturen i det, der er under os, får vi forhåbentlig et klarere overblik over, hvordan vi forholder os til underlaget - og det til os.
Emilie Bausager (f. 1992) er uddannet fra Det Kongelige Dansk Kunstakademi i 2019. Mads Juel (f. 1990) er uddannet fra Konsthögskolan i Malmø i 2017. Emilie Bausager og Mads Juel har arbejdet som en duo siden 2019 på kontekstspecifikke projekter med udgangspunkt i bl.a. posthuman teori og den specifikke placering af deres udstillinger. I deres duo-praksis dykker de ned i de mange spørgsmål og begreber omkring landskabet og deres eget forhold til dette.

'Multistorey Mycelium'
�Mads Juel & Emilie Bausager��
Opening: Friday July 8th 5-9pm
Exhibition period: July 9th - July 30th 2022
Opening hours: Wednesday - Saturday 1-5pm
�'Multistory Mycelium' is an exploration of what lies beneath the surface. Interacting with the exhibition space, Mads Juel and Emilie Bausager work together to identify different ways in which we can define the landscape around us. Organic matter, human-made structures and elements preserved for the future merge together weaving a muddy tapestry to inspect.
Juel and Bausager have woven their own tapestry of sorts by layering sound, film and sculpture into a total installation with several unending plots that can be experienced within the subterranean space of OK Corral. Sitting below ground, the viewer can experience a full wall projection of a looping film. An overlapping audio track suggests questions concerning our own relation to our landscape, how other organisms inhabit the same ground we do and what it is about this connectedness that matters.�
As a conduit for information, how do we as artists present information that we gather and gain meaning from? Generally, researchers refrain from trying to humanise nature so as to be able to fully see how an organism (or mushroom) lives and grows without a biased attachment to certain behaviours. As artists we strive for a connection to what is around us, to understand the likenesses and differences. �By delving into the mind of the mushroom, artist and researcher all at once we attempt to create an image within several overlapping stories. Each tangent creates a network of smaller narratives much like a mycelial root network that entwine together. By observing the fabric of what is underneath us, well hopefully gain a clear sight of ways we relate to the underland - and that to us. ��
Emilie Bausager (b. 1992) graduated from Det Kongelige Dansk Kunstakademi in 2019.�Mads Juel (b. 1990) graduated from Konsthögskolan i Malmö in 2017. Emilie Bausager and Mads Juel have been working as a duo since 2019 on context specific projects informed by posthuman theory and in relation to the specific location of their exhibitions. In their duo praxis they delve into the many questions and abutted concepts of land and their own relationship to this.
